That’s very true. We’ve taken eight cruises on Silversea since 2012 and indeed there has been some degradation. I will say the Silversea acquisition by RCCL is a bit of a head scratcher as Silversea launched their new Muse this year, stretched the Spirit and basically “Musified” it, repurposed and strengthened the Cloud to be a expedition ship, and announced the ordering of another Muse-clone ship to be called the Dawn. Sounds like a healthy company but I think they had secured something like a $500M line of credit to make all this happen and they have to service that debt so maybe the influx of $1B makes sense. The cruising industry is also a bit like the airline industry where there are fewer and fewer truly standalone lines. I don’t know the exact percentage but between the umbrella Carnival Corporation and Royal Caribbean Cruise Lines corporations they pretty well have a liplock on the industry.
